What is CISRS and Why It Matters in 2025?

The Construction Industry Scaffolders Record Scheme (CISRS) is an internationally recognized training and certification program that sets the gold standard for scaffolders. It covers scaffolding techniques, safety measures, and compliance with global regulations.

Employers in the UAE and Qatar prefer CISRS-certified scaffolders because it ensures:

  • High safety standards – Reducing accidents on complex projects.
  • Verified competence – Certified scaffolders can handle advanced tasks.
  • International credibility – Workers with CISRS can work across Europe, the Middle East, and beyond.

In 2025, many contractors working on oil & gas shutdowns, Expo-related infrastructure, stadium construction, and high-rise projects are making CISRS certification mandatory for scaffolding positions.

Salary Packages for CISRS Scaffolders in 2025

One of the biggest advantages of working as a CISRS scaffolder in the Gulf is the competitive pay, combined with additional benefits. Salaries vary depending on the project type, company size, and country.

Average Salary Ranges:

  • UAE: AED 1,000 – AED 2,500 per month
  • Qatar: QAR 1,500 – QAR 3,000 per month

Other Benefits Include:

  • Free or company-provided accommodation.
  • Transport services from labor camps to project sites.
  • Food allowances or free meals at the site.
  • Medical insurance coverage.
  • Paid overtime (20–30% higher than regular pay).
  • Yearly airfare to home country.

Scaffolders who work on oil & gas shutdown projects or large infrastructure developments often earn significantly more through overtime and contract bonuses.

Visa Process for UAE and Qatar Scaffolding Jobs

Securing a scaffolding job in the Gulf requires a proper employment visa. Both the UAE employment visa process and the Qatar work visa process are clear but must be followed step by step.

Step-by-Step Guide to Visa Process:

  1. Job Offer: Secure a contract from a Gulf-based employer, usually through an overseas employment agency in Dubai or a recognized recruiter.
  2. Document Submission: Provide passport copies, CISRS certificate, medical test results, and police clearance.
  3. Work Permit Application: The employer or recruitment agency applies for a work permit with the Ministry of Labor.
  4. Visa Approval: Once approved, the visa is stamped, and travel arrangements are made.

Challenges and Opportunities for Scaffolders in the Gulf

While the demand for scaffolders is strong, workers should also be aware of challenges:

  • Competition – Many workers from Asia and Africa apply for the same roles.
  • Work conditions – Long hours and extreme heat in summer require strong physical fitness.
  • Regulatory compliance – Workers without CISRS or safety training are less likely to get hired.

However, the opportunities outweigh the challenges. The Gulf governments are investing heavily in:

  • Mega construction projects in Dubai, Abu Dhabi, and Doha.
  • Oil & gas facilities in Ras Laffan, Qatar, and Ruwais, UAE.
  • Infrastructure development for Expo 2030 and FIFA events.

For skilled CISRS scaffolders, these projects guarantee steady work for the foreseeable future.
